我不得不在我的visual studio 2017社区中添加“基于服务的数据库”,但我发现了这条消息:
“连接超时。尝试使用登录前握手确认时超时。这可能是因为登录前握手失败或服务器不能及时响应。尝试连接到此服务器的持续时间是-登录前initialization=211;handshake=14787;”有人能告诉我我必须做什么吗?
我在我的服务器上使用SQL server 2008R2,服务器在'Windows server 2016‘上运行。当我为我的用户sa设置登录密码为' sa’时,它会在几分钟后自动重置,Windows defender被激活时会说‘发现一些恶意软件,windows defender正在删除它’,我在该服务器上运行的应用程序崩溃,直到我再次重置sa密码。如果我为用户sa更改登录密码而不是'sa‘,sql服务器运行良好,而不会使应用程序崩溃。在我的例子中,我在该服务器上部署了不同的应用程序,并且我无法忍受更改除'sa‘之外的sql服务器密码。取消选中“强制密码策略”复
我使用下面的代码与VBA连接到SQL,并在标题中获得错误
' Create a connection object.
Dim cnPubs As ADODB.Connection
Set cnPubs = New ADODB.Connection
' Provide the connection string.
Dim dbms As String
Dim strConn As String
' Specify the OLE DB provider.
cnPubs.Provider = "SQLNCL
在为我当前工作中的一些员工设置商业笔记本电脑(Windows 10)时,我面临着将他们加入我们的AD领域的问题。
设置:
Windows Server AD (现场)设置,通过Azure AD连接与Azure AD同步。
一套公司台式机和笔记本电脑,加入了该领域。
一个(FortiGate)防火墙,为手持笔记本的员工提供VPN访问。
问题:
每当用户试图登录到公司网络之外的笔记本电脑时--即使他们以前在网络中登录过该笔记本电脑--他们就没有桌面,也没有收到这样的信息,即\\companyx.com\dfs\users\m.smith\Desktop无法从DFS加载用户的桌面。这本身是有意义的,
我有SQL Server 2008出价,我已经安装了sql服务器自己,我是机器的管理员。现在,我可以使用BIDS生成报告,还可以使用SSMS登录(windows身份验证)到报告服务器,但当我尝试访问报告管理器URL时,它会要求我提供用户名/密码。我不确定要提供什么,因为到目前为止,我可以通过数据库引擎的windows身份验证来管理SSMS。
我有这样的代码:
using ( var site = new SPSite( myUrl ) ) {
using ( var web = site.AllWebs[0] ) {
// read-only operations
}
}
"myUrl“是WSS3.0的顶级域名url。身份验证设置为Windows。如果我在"external_app_user“帐户下从命令行运行这段代码,一切都很好。但是如果我从webservice (在WSS webapplication之外)运行这段代码,那么结果是http响应"401 UNAUTHORIZ